44struct pt_regs {
45/*
46 * C ABI says these regs are callee-preserved. They aren't saved on kernel entry
47 * unless syscall needs a complete, fully filled "struct pt_regs".
48 */
49 unsigned long r15;
50 unsigned long r14;
51 unsigned long r13;
52 unsigned long r12;
53 unsigned long rbp;
54 unsigned long rbx;
55/* These regs are callee-clobbered. Always saved on kernel entry. */
56 unsigned long r11;
57 unsigned long r10;
58 unsigned long r9;
59 unsigned long r8;
60 unsigned long rax;
61 unsigned long rcx;
62 unsigned long rdx;
63 unsigned long rsi;
64 unsigned long rdi;
65/*
66 * On syscall entry, this is syscall#. On CPU exception, this is error code.
67 * On hw interrupt, it's IRQ number:
68 */
69 unsigned long orig_rax;
70/* Return frame for iretq */
71 unsigned long rip;
72 unsigned long cs;
73 unsigned long eflags;
74 unsigned long rsp;
75 unsigned long ss;
76/* top of stack page */
77};
